Why Choose a Sublet Office in Egham?

Egham is a historic town located in Surrey, United Kingdom. Known for its picturesque surroundings and rich cultural heritage, Egham offers a charming and vibrant atmosphere for both residents and businesses alike. With its close proximity to London, Egham serves as an ideal location for those seeking convenience and connectivity.
If you are in search of a sublet office in Egham, look no further. With a total of 203 available spaces, including 174 serviced, private, and managed spaces, as well as 28 coworking spaces, there are plenty of options to suit your specific needs. The average cost per desk is £488, making Egham an attractive and affordable choice for businesses looking to establish their presence in this thriving area. Farnborough

Farnborough, located in Hampshire, United Kingdom, is a thriving area with a strong business community. Known for its aerospace and technology industries, Farnborough offers a dynamic environment for companies looking to establish a presence in the region.
For businesses seeking sublet office space in Farnborough, there are currently 97 available spaces, with an average cost per desk of £428. Whether you're in need of virtual, shared, serviced, private, managed, or enterprise spaces, Farnborough has a variety of options to suit your company's needs. Additionally, there are 6 coworking spaces available for those looking for a flexible and collaborative working environment.
